GovCIO is currently hiring for Business / Functional Analyst to support the modernization effort for RES. This position will be fully remote within the United States.
ResponsibilitiesThe functional analyst will apply their business analysis, requirements gathering, elicitation, elaboration and refinement techniques to gather functional requirements from the client. They will try to learn the legacy systems and interact with various stakeholders to understand the business requirements of the future system. They will translate functional area requirements into technical requirements, and support design and implementation of Appian Business Process Model for the client.
